claws-mail fails to configure on the admittedly old Mac OS X 10.6.8: checking whether to use libetpan... yes checking for libetpan-config... /opt/local/bin/libetpan-config checking libetpan/libetpan.h usability... yes checking libetpan/libetpan.h presence... yes checking for libetpan/libetpan.h... yes checking whether libetpan-config hints compiles and links fine... no *** Claws Mail requires libetpan 0.57 or newer. See http://www.etpan.org/ *** You can use --disable-libetpan if you don't need IMAP4 and/or NNTP support. configure: error: libetpan 0.57 not found Here's the full log from the MacPorts build system: https://build.macports.org/builders/ports-10.6_i386_legacy-builder/builds/56474/steps/install-port/logs/stdio libetpan is installed, but the configure script fails to detect it because it is giving the linker a flag it does not understand, which causes an error message. From config.log: configure:20395: checking whether libetpan-config hints compiles and links fine configure:20409: /usr/bin/gcc-4.2 -o conftest -pipe -Os -arch x86_64 -Wno-unused-function -Wno-pointer-sign -Wall -no-cpp-precomp -fno-common -I/opt/local/include -I/opt/local/include -L/opt/local/lib -Wl,-headerpad_max_install_names -arch x86_64 -Wl,-export_dynamic conftest.c -lm -lresolv -L/opt/local/lib -letpan -L/opt/local/lib -Wl,-headerpad_max_install_names -L/opt/local/lib -L/opt/local/lib -L/opt/local/lib -lcurl -lidn2 -lpsl -lssl -lcrypto -lssl -lcrypto -lz -lexpat -lz -lssl -lcrypto -liconv -lsasl2 -lssl -lcrypto >&5 ld: unknown option: -export_dynamic collect2: ld returned 1 exit status Newer versions of Apple's ld understand -export_dynamic, but older ones don't. You should check whether the linker understands the flag before you try to use it.
